Round 2 | | J | FW (+100) |
J came over to attack me, but he had a bad draw and a slow start, and I had plenty of time to build up. I had some trouble getting leaders into play, but was eventually able to clear out his invasion of the DQ - and then blow him up again when he got Caretaker's Waved. Computer Crash made it so I couldn't get the Tsunkatse Ship for the biggest battle, but that meant I could get Hajur for some battle-leading later on. Interestingly, J also was using Scout Encounter to get the Vidiian Scouts to supplement his battle, which could have been trouble except that, being Vidiian myself, I was not a valid battle target for them. |

Round 3 | | Damon Sommer | FL (+67)View opponent's ReportView original Report |
The strength-reduction theme of KNomad's dilemmas gave my low strength Vidiians fits, especially since I never got a Harvester or Lower Decks in play. I eventually slammed into a boosted Barclays with a huge crew, and Computer Crash this time stopped me from pulling in The Pendari Champion for a second Security (Med and Sci were of course both fine). While rebuilding I then got hit by Stop First Contact, which blew up the Equinox AND Seven (my Blue drone for Resuscitation), but I still managed to get enough people back in play to solve a mission and get on the board at least. |
